- Description:
- Cuthbert, 1923. Interior of the Mattox and Reid Dry Goods Store located on the southeast corner of the square. The two women are Edna Mattox Moore (left) and Maud Mattox Williford (right). One of the men is Robert Sharp Mattox, Sr., who founded the store ca. 1916. The other man is Mr. Boyd, a salesman who had arrived with his trunk (seen in foreground) full of suit samples.
